Iman Taheri’s Lost In Your Eyes Combines Poetry, Photography, and International Release

This July the multi-talented Iman Taheri unveils his debut poetry collection, Lost In Your Eyes. Blending literary elegance with cinematic portraiture, this limited-edition volume is a deeply personal expression of healing, resilience, and inner dialogue – marking the latest chapter in the meteoric rise of a man widely hailed as a miracle healer and modern Renaissance figure.

With his career expanding across film, fashion, and literature, Iman is backed by the full support of actress and producer Josie Ho, who refers to him as a true creative force and continues to champion his artistic journey. Iman was discovered by Josie and Conroy Chan after Dr. Iman cared for Ho’s husband, Conroy, during a life-threatening operation in the U.S. – a moment that left a profound impression and sparked a lasting creative collaboration, including through Ho’s production company, 852 Films.

Lost In Your Eyes features a curated selection of original poems written by Iman over the course of his extraordinary journey – from medical school in Iran to humanitarian work on the frontlines, and now, global recognition as a multidisciplinary artist. Each poem offers a window into the emotional and spiritual reflections that continue to shape his worldview.


Visual Storytelling and Limited-Edition Details

The collection is accompanied by a striking visual series by celebrated photographer Sam Wong, known for his portraits of cultural icons. The images, shot across Asia, depict Iman through a modern Persian lens—classical, contemplative, and quietly powerful.

Every detail of Lost In Your Eyes is designed to evoke intimacy and transformation – from the tactile paper stock to a poetic postscript filled with Iman’s signature reflections. The book invites readers into a meditative, soulful space.
